Greenacre Barn is near North Pickenham in Norfolk. It's a converted barn, all on one level, so that's handy. It looks out over the fields.
It sleeps eight people in four bedrooms. There are two bathrooms. It's got a 4 Star rating. The place is quite spacious.
There's a pub and restaurant about three quarters of a mile away. The shop is a mile and a half, so you'll probably want to drive. The garden is enclosed, which is good if you're bringing dogs.
For walks, the Peddars Way bridle path starts practically at the end of the drive. Swaffham town is a short drive. They've got shops and a market.
The coast is about half an hour away by car. Hunstanton is the main seaside town, with a proper beach. Further along the coast there are nature reserves, like Holme and Titchwell, which are good for birdwatching.
It's wheelchair accessible at the entrance. There's parking on site, a washing machine, and a cot and highchair if you need them. Bedding and towels are included. You can bring up to two dogs.
